GMC Sierra Bed Length Options

When it comes to a GMC Sierra, you’ve got options. With three different bed lengths to choose from, you can find the perfect fit for your needs. Here’s the lowdown on the short bed, the standard bed, and the long bed.

Short Bed

Starting off with the shortest of the three, the GMC Sierra’s short bed measures around 5 feet 8 inches. It’s a solid choice if you’re looking for a truck that’s easy to maneuver in tight spaces. While the short bed might be compact, it can still handle a good amount of cargo.

The short bed is a great fit for everyday use, and it’s versatile enough to handle weekend getaways and small DIY projects. If you’re looking to maximize storage, check out our gmc sierra bed storage solutions.

Standard Bed

Next up is the standard bed, which measures around 6 feet 6 inches. This bed length offers a nice balance between cargo space and overall vehicle length. It’s a popular choice among many GMC Sierra owners due to its versatility.

The standard bed length provides ample space for hauling larger items, making it a good fit for folks who need a bit more cargo space on a regular basis. To keep your cargo secure, consider adding a gmc sierra bed cover.

Long Bed

Last, but certainly not least, is the long bed. Clocking in at about 8 feet, this GMC Sierra bed length provides the most cargo space of the three. It’s the go-to choice for those who need serious hauling capacity.

The long bed is ideal for commercial use or for those hefty DIY projects. Just remember, the extra length can make parking a little trickier in tight spots. For organizing your extra-large cargo, take a peek at our gmc sierra bed organizer options.

Considerations for Short Bed

The short bed option for the GMC Sierra typically measures around 5 feet 8 inches in length. This compact size offers greater maneuverability, especially in urban environments or tight spaces.

However, the shorter bed length might limit the amount and size of cargo you can haul. If you routinely carry large items, a short bed might not meet your needs. But if parking and navigating city streets are your main concerns, the short bed could be an ideal fit.

Considerations for Standard Bed

The standard bed length for the GMC Sierra is about 6 feet 6 inches. This provides a balance between cargo capacity and vehicle maneuverability.

The standard bed can handle a wider range of cargo sizes, making it a versatile choice for many truck owners. However, it might still be a bit short for certain long items.

Considerations for Long Bed

The long bed length for the GMC Sierra comes in at about 8 feet. This is the largest of the three options and is ideal for hauling large or long items.

While the long bed offers the most cargo space, it also makes the vehicle longer and potentially more difficult to maneuver in tight spaces or heavy traffic.
